Spaces to explore

Nourishment Nook
If you're finding it hard to afford basic food and supplies, come and grab some free groceries from our on-campus pantry.
Styled for Success
Job interview coming up? Drop by to look through our range of second-hand clothing and take as many items as you need.
Chaplaincy
Speak to a chaplain to connect with religious communities, engage in self-reflection or get multi-faith guidance.
Nurse service
There is a nurse on site (Building 3N) and appointments are free and confidential.
Swimming pool
If you feel like a swim, Latrobe Leisure Centre is right next to campus.
Sports facilities
There's a sports field, nine-hole golf course and basketball and tennis courts close to campus.
Study spaces
There are lots of quiet spots around campus – both indoors and outside.
Student lounge
Drop into the student lounge in Building 3N to relax and chat to friends between classes.
Prayer room
Anyone can use the non-denominational prayer room / place of peace on Building 1N.
